Set in Saint Croix Falls, Wisconsin, Saint Croix Falls High is an intimate four-year high school, one of the schools within Saint Croix Falls School District. It enrolls 345 students across grades 9 through 12. By comparison, Wisconsin's public schools average about 475 students each, so Saint Croix Falls High sits 27% smaller than that benchmark.
Saint Croix Falls School District runs 4 schools in total, collectively educating 991 students. Saint Croix Falls High is one of those campuses.
For racial and ethnic makeup, Saint Croix Falls High reports that nearly all students (89%) are White. Beyond that, the school records 5% multiracial, 3% Hispanic, 2% Asian.
On the income-and-resources front, The school lists 23 full-time-equivalent teachers, for a student-teacher ratio near 15.0:1. The state averages about 14.6:1, putting this campus right in line with peers. Roughly 26% of students at Saint Croix Falls High q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, a commonly cited indicator of low-income enrollment. By comparison, Polk County runs at roughly 37%, so the school's eligibility rate is lower than the surrounding baseline.
On a demographically-adjusted basis, On a poverty-adjusted basis, Saint Croix Falls High sits in the bottom 10% statewide. Predicted proficiency from the FRL regression is roughly 61.8%; actual is 46.3%, a gap of -15.6 points.
Across the wider county, community-level numbers for Polk County indicate median household earnings sit near $77,219, roughly 24%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and roughly 6% of residents live below the federal poverty line. Across Polk County's 26 public schools (combined enrollment of about 6,126 students), Saint Croix Falls High is one campus in the mix.
The closest other public school is Saint Croix Falls Middle, roughly 0.0 miles away. Within five miles, there are 4 other public schools. Ranking that nearby cluster on reported proficiency puts Saint Croix Falls High at 6th of 7; the average score across the group is 62.4%.
The school occupies an outlying site.
Over the past 7-year window. Looking back 7 years, enrollment at Saint Croix Falls High has expanded 12%, going from 308 students in 2018 to 345 in 2025. The White share of enrollment decreased from 96% to 89% over that span.
